Why Invest in Residential Real Estate?
Last Update 3 months ago
Investing in residential property is one of the most secure and rewarding ways to grow your wealth in Pakistan. Here’s why it remains a top choice for investors nationwide.
1. Steady Capital Appreciation
Property values in developed and developing areas tend to increase over time. Locations with improving infrastructure, schools, and commercial access often offer the best returns.
2. Regular Rental Income
Homes, apartments, and portions can generate consistent rental income — a reliable passive revenue stream that also offsets inflation.
3. Tangible and Secure Asset
Unlike stocks or bonds, real estate is a physical, long-term asset that maintains value. You can use, rent, or sell it based on your financial needs.
4. Hedge Against Inflation
When inflation rises, so does property value and rent. Real estate helps preserve the value of your money over time.
5. Portfolio Diversification
Adding property to your investment portfolio balances risk and stabilizes returns.
6. Tax Benefits and Incentives
In some cases, government-approved projects or housing schemes offer tax advantages or exemptions, especially for first-time buyers.
Tip: Always verify legal documents and approvals before investing — genuine projects offer both growth and security.
